French Doors With Side Windows: A Comprehensive Guide
French doors are an ageless architectural feature that includes elegance and appeal to any home. When coupled with side windows, likewise called sidelights, these doors not just enhance visual appeal but likewise increase natural light and produce a welcoming atmosphere. This short article checks out the benefits of French doors with side windows, different styles, products, installation factors to consider, and often asked questions.
What Are French Doors?
French doors are double doors that are generally made of glass and are hinged, permitting them to open inwards or outwards. They are often utilized to connect living areas to patios, gardens, or balconies. The addition of sidelights enhances their visual appeal and performance, using a smooth shift in between inside and outdoors.

Benefits of French Doors with Side Windows
French doors with sidelights offer several benefits:
Natural Light: The large glass panes in French doors, integrated with the side windows, permit an abundance of natural light to flood into the home, brightening any space.
Aesthetic Appeal: The traditional style includes sophistication, making it a popular choice among homeowners wanting to improve their home's exterior and interior décor.
Increased Ventilation: Opening both the French doors and the sidelights can improve air flow, improving indoor air quality.
Boosted Views: These doors grant unblocked views of the outside environment, making them perfect for homes with gorgeous landscaping or scenic surroundings.
Increased Property Value: Installing elegant French doors with sidelights can increase the total worth of a home, appealing to possible purchasers.
Style Options for French Doors with Side Windows
French doors with sidelights can be found in different styles, configurations, and products. Below are popular options:
1. Material Options
Material | Pros | Cons |
---|---|---|
Wood | Classic appeal, excellent insulation | Greater upkeep, more costly |
Vinyl | Low upkeep, energy-efficient | Restricted color choices |
Fiberglass | Resilient, energy-efficient, minimal maintenance | Can be more costly |
Aluminum | Light-weight, contemporary aesthetic | Less insulation, susceptible to glare |
2. Style Styles
- Traditional: Characterized by detailed detailing and decorative moldings; suitable for classic home designs.
- Modern: Clean lines and minimalistic designs interest contemporary aesthetic appeals.
- French Country: Rustic beauty with distressed finishes that add character to country-style homes.
- Artisan: Emphasizing craftsmanship and natural materials, perfect for bungalows.
3. Glass Options
- Clear Glass: Offers unobstructed views and optimal light.
- Frosted Glass: Provides personal privacy while enabling light to go through.
- Textured Glass: Adds an artistic touch while still keeping a degree of privacy.
Setup Considerations
Installing French doors with sidelights can be a complicated task best managed by specialists. Below are essential factors to consider to bear in mind:
- Measurements: Accurate measurements are vital to ensure an appropriate fit. The size of the opening will dictate the measurements of the door and sidelight units.
- Framing: Depending on the existing framing, modifications might require to be made to accommodate the sidelights.
- Weatherproofing: Quality setup need to consist of weatherproofing details to avoid leakages and drafts.
- Building regulations: Familiarize yourself with local building codes to make sure compliance throughout installation.
Maintenance of French Doors with Side Windows
Preserving French doors with sidelights can vary based upon the products utilized. Here are general maintenance ideas:
- Regular Cleaning: Utilize a gentle cleaner and soft fabric to keep glass panes gleaming.
- Inspect for Damage: Periodically look for warping, fractures, or wear, particularly in wood doors.
- Examine Seals: Ensure the seals are undamaged to preserve energy performance.
- Oil Hinges: Regular lubrication of hinges and locking mechanisms ensures smooth operation.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are French doors with sidelights energy effective?
Yes, modern-day French doors with sidelights can be energy-efficient, specifically those with double or triple glazing and good insulation properties.
2. What is the average expense of French doors with sidelights?
Costs can differ significantly depending on products and personalization choices, however you can expect to pay anywhere from ₤ 1,000 to ₤ 5,000 or more, consisting of setup.
3. Can I install French doors with sidelights myself?
While it is possible, professional setup is suggested for ideal fit, energy performance, and weatherproofing.
4. What styles of homes take advantage of French doors with sidelights?
These doors match a range of architectural styles, including conventional, modern, home, and Mediterranean homes.
